Output ed0acac33fa16d3bba8971f27ff54c63fa5bbc5bbd22f271d18b982cff2ca162:155

value
1687033
script pubkey
OP_0 OP_PUSHBYTES_20 a44d1044b9b9f4751bc39f7ae08036380416e8f0
address
bc1q53x3q39eh8682x7rnaawpqpk8qzpd68s6sevc9
transaction
ed0acac33fa16d3bba8971f27ff54c63fa5bbc5bbd22f271d18b982cff2ca162
confirmations
89231
spent
true